1. PURPOSE
The purpose of this Fire Prevention Plan is to eliminate the cause of fire, prevent loss of
life and property by fire. This plan provides employees with information and guidelines
that will assist them in recognizing, reporting and controlling fire hazards.

2. SCOPE
This Fire Management Plan is developed in accordance with the requirements of
OSHAD-SF Element 6 – Emergency Management – Version 3.1 and the UAE Fire and Life
Code 2017.

3. DEFINITIONS
Emergency A sudden, urgent, usually unexpected occurrence or occasion
requiring immediate action.
Emergency Plan Systematic instructions and procedures that clearly detail what
needs to be done, how, when and by whom before and after the
time an anticipated emergency event occurs.
Flammable Solids Solids, or waste solids, other than those classed as explosives,
which under conditions encountered in transport are readily
combustible, or may cause or contribute to fire through friction.
Fire A process in which substances combine chemically with oxygen
from the air and typically give out bright light, heat, and smoke;
combustion or burning.
Fire Safety Signs A sign (including an illuminated sign or an acoustic signal) which:
i. provides information on escape routes and emergency
exits in case of fire;
ii. provides information on the identification or location of
firefighting equipment; or
iii. gives warning in case of fire.
Hazardous Material Solid, liquid or gaseous materials having properties that are
harmful to human health or severely affecting the environment,
such as materials that are toxic, explosive, flammable or
emitting ionizing radiation.

4. ROLES & RESPONSIBILITIES


<<Senior Manager>>
The <<Senior Manager>> shall have ultimate responsibility for the implementation of
the Fire Management Plan.
The <<Senior Manager>> shall be responsible for determining the fire prevention and
protection policy and plans.

The <<Senior Manager>> shall be responsible for ensuring the workplace is safe through
the provision of appropriate, sufficient and effective fire management resources,
controls and training.
<<OSH Manager>>
The <<OSH Manager>> is responsible for the implementation of the Fire Management
Plan. This shall specifically include but not be limited to:
i. Providing training
ii. Providing, monitoring and maintaining fire control equipment and systems
iii. Identification, assessment and control of fire hazards
iv. Conducting fire risk assessment
v. Maintenance and update of relevant documents and records
<<Employees>>
All employees shall be responsible for complying with the requirements of the Fire
Management Plan, and shall specifically:
i. Complete all required training
ii. Conduct operations safely to limit the risk of fire
iii. Report potential fire hazards to their supervisors

5. FIRE MANAGEMENT REQUIREMENTS

5.1 General Requirements


<<Entity Name>> shall take all reasonable measure to eliminate or at least minimize the
risk of fire and shall specifically:
i. Identify and control materials that are potential fire hazards
ii. Identify and control ignition sources
iii. Identify appropriate fire protection equipment and / or systems and define the
maintenance requirements
iv. Ensure good housekeeping is implemented to prevent accumulation of
flammable materials
v. Providing fire hazard identification, fire prevention, fire management, fire
response and fire control training to all employees

5.2 Fire Management and Control


Fire Prevention Planning and Control requires a structured approach to determining the
risk of fire occurring at <<Entity Name>>and identifying the controls necessary to
eliminate and / or minimize the risk.
The <<OSH Manager>> shall conduct a fire Risk Assessment in accordance with the
requirements of OSHAD-SF Element 2: Risk Management.
The <<OSH Manager>> shall ensure fire safety systems are maintained using an
appropriate third party approved by Abu Dhabi Civil Defense.
The <<OSH Manager>> shall plan and conduct fire drills at least annually.

5.2.1 Fire Protection Measures


Fire Fighting Equipment
The <<OSH Manager>> shall identify appropriate fire-fighting equipment and ensure
compliance to the of Abu Dhabi Civil Defense.
Fire Alarms
The <<OSH Manager>> shall ensure that the Fire Alarm system is appropriate,
maintained and functioning. Fire Alarm Systems shall be compliant to the requirements
of Abu Dhabi Civil Defense.
Fire exits
The <<OSH Manager>> shall identify all fire exits and escape routes and ensure that they
are appropriately illuminated, accessible and free from obstruction. Fire exits shall be
shall be compliant to the requirements of Abu Dhabi Civil Defense.
Emergency Signs
The <<OSH Manager>> shall ensure that all emergency signs and marking shall be clear
and visible throughout the facility and that emergency signs comply with OSHAD-SF CoP
17.0 Safety Signage and Signals.

5.3 Fire Emergency Training


The <<OSH Manager>> shall ensure that fire safety training is planned and provided for
all employees. Training shall be provided during induction of new employees with
refresher training given annually. Training records shall be maintained.
The <<OSH Manager>> shall ensure that training is tailored to the requirements of the
employee and that specialist training is given where deemed appropriate.
The Fire Emergency Training program will be developed by the <<OSH Manager>> with
consideration regarding the following topics:
• Fire hazards
• Fire types
• Fire Fighting Equipment
• Emergency Response Plan
• Evacuation Plan
